Abstract
We present the detailed analysis of the dispersion characteristics of air-dielectric 1D and 2D photonic crystal (PC) using transfer matrices (Kronig-Penny model), and plane-wave model. Using the instability theory the gain/attenuation regimes are distinguished for PC with gain medium.
